On Friday we paid homage to the creative lifeblood of The Partners (TP). For the second year running we have recognised the feast of St. Aziz‘s Day with an internal awards ceremony to celebrate the wonderful efforts people within The Partners go to in order to make this place so great.
Our patron saint on this auspicious day (1st June) is non-other than one of our founding partners Aziz Cami (although he’s not dead yet of course, just figuratively canonized by us for his contribution to design). We try to hold the ceremony as close to the 1st June as possible, however this year we were busy with pitches on the 5th June and as Aziz himself would have wanted it to be, we made work the priority. Always a martyr to the pursuit of design excellence, it is quoted that in his earliest scriptures he rallied dedicated followers with prophecies such as “Make us the most creative agency in the world”. This tireless ambition is still driving the agency today.
In recognition of the creative greatness The Partners has become (and the fact that we love nothing more than an excuse to finish half an hour early on a Friday, drink plenty of cava, eat some fancy nibbles, and make plenty of noise) we hand out awards to remarkable individuals within the company who have been voted up to ‘semi-saint’ status by their co-workers
There are 6 categories in total and then an overall winner of a High Priest/Priestess award for the individual deemed to have most embodied the holy spirit of The Partners over the past year.
